    The MDA trading simulation is 3 hours of challenging simulation that provides participants

    with a greater appreciation and understanding of investment banking, sales, trading, and

    research. Participants will be assigned to one of the following roles: Sales, Traders,

    Market Makers and Researches and will get hands on experience in: planning trading

    strategies, executing trades, analyzing financial information and running meetings.

    The participants assigned as traders,

    market makers, buy-side clients, and

    sales people will be responsible for the

    following simulation tasks:

    Planning trading strategies Trading Building sell-side / buy-side client

    relationships

    Deciding on what research morningmeetings (if any) to attend

    Attending research morningmeetings

    Requesting news analysis fromresearch

    The participants assigned as researchers

    provide valuable analysis of specific

    stocks that are traded in the simulation.

    Research staff will be:

    Analyzing financial information Analyzing news items Promoting and running morning

    meetings

    Charging traders for morningmeeting attendance and/or news

    analysis

    Corporate Finance and

    Capital Markets Workshop Series

    Session 1

    Going Public The IPO Process

    This workshop will introduce students to the process of listing a private

    company on the stock market. It is designed as a practitioners guide to

    the IPO process and will cover the preparation, execution, and marketing

    components of taking a company public. Discussion will revolve around

    using a real-world example to understand the logistical steps taken to

    execute an IPO from an investment banking perspective.

    Presented by

    Equity Research

    This workshop will equip students with essential tools to write a research

    report. It will provide an overview of equity research and skills of a

    successful Research Associate. Through real life examples, delegates are

    expected to learn the technicalities of the field and how to better prepare

    for a career in research.

    Valuation Methodologies

    This workshop will introduce students to the common valuation

    methodologies utilized by investment banks. Using practical examples,

    the workshop will examine in detail the concepts of comparable

    company analysis, precedent transaction analysis, and discounted cash

    flow modeling, along with the benefits and pitfalls of each approach.

    Session 2

    M&A Trends

    This workshop will introduce students to the concept of mergers and

    acquisitions. It will uncover the major reasons for M&A activity and discussreal-world examples to understand the logistical steps taken to execute

    mergers and acquisitions from an investment banking perspective.

    Presented by

    Equity Modeling

    This workshop will further evaluate the fundamentals of equity modeling.

    Emphasis will be given to the development of financial models using

    discounted cash flows.

    Learn How They Succeeded

    This workshop will be presented by a junior professional who started a

    career in the financial industry. She will share his/her experience during the

    recruitment process and at work. Students will gain insights on career

    alternatives and opportunities available to them

    Session 3

    Private Equity Panel

    This panel will have experienced private equity representatives discussing

    their views on the industry, key trends and challenges, and careers in this

    field. The discussion will also provide attendees with insights into the role

    private equity can play in the financial markets, both privately and publicly.

    The panel is expected to be interactive with a moderator asking questions at

    the beginning of the session and students having the opportunity to ask

    questions and comment during the Q&A session.

    Presented by

    sternpartners

    Credit Crisis & Recovery for Investment Banks

    This workshop will discuss the state of recovery since the credit crunch of

    2006. Issues such as the effects of the credit crisis on employment and on

    investment banks, the stability of the recovery, and factors currently

    threatening the recovery will be talked about in detail.
